In this ongoing course, we will learn about a range of academic writing styles including reports, articles and essays. Suitable for ESL learners. Essay writing is an important skill essential for academic excellence and personality development. Learners with good essay writing skills are able to develop expression and creativity through language and ideas. This class will give time to develop ideas, and practice essay writing, whilst also providing feedback each week. What themes will we write about? Week of 10/2/25 - How to Write a Formal Letter Week of 17/2/25 - How to Write a Report Week of 24/2/25 - How to Write in the Passive Form Week of 3/3/25 - How to Write an Article Week of 10/3/25 - Using Evidence - Identifying Main Ideas and Supporting Evidence Week of 17/3/25 - Using Evidence - Analysing and Writing Topic Sentences Week of 24/3/25 - Using Evidence - Understanding the Main Ideas in Lectures Week of 31/3/25 - Using Evidence - Reading a Text to Prepare for a Tutorial Discussion Week of 7/4/25 - Preparing for Academic Study - Speaking in Seminars Week of 14/4/25 - Preparing for Academic Study - Reading, Making Notes, and Summarising Week of 21/4/25 - Preparing for Academic Study - Understanding the Wording of Academic Tasks Week of 28/4/25 - Preparing for Academic Study - Understanding the Introduction of a Lecture Week of 5/5/25 - Academic Focus - Extracting Key Factual Information Week of 12/5/25 - Academic Focus - Writing a Description of Visual Information Week of 19/5/25 - Academic Focus - Recognising Key Information in a Lecture Week of 26/5/25 - Academic Focus - Presenting Visual Information Week of 2/6/25 - How to Write with Conditionals Week of 9/6/25 - How to Write a Review Week of 16/6/25 - How to Write with Adverbials Week of 23/6/25 - How to Write an Introduction Week of 30/6/25 - How to Organise Paragraphs Week of 7/7/25 - How to Include Evidence Week of 14/7/25 - How to Write a Conclusion Further classes will be added.
